Exchange 2007 CCR cluster   
Is it possible to build up Exchange 2007 CCR cluster mailbox role with 3 nodes?
Just wondering, to be sure before I start.

Thank you.
date: Wed, 9 Jan 2008 09:29:02 -0800   author:   Lehr

Re: Exchange 2007 CCR cluster   
Hi there,

CCR supports two nodes only. Active and Passive.

You can add an SCR target for even more resiliency if you so wish with 
Exchange 2007 SP1.
